Internal Communications Manager

The Internal Communications Manager utilize bulletins, email, teleconferences, or newsletters to ensure effective communication. Manages and coordinates company publications of organizational policies and procedures. Being an Internal Communications Manager typically reports to a head of a unit/department. May require a bachelor’s degree. The Internal Communications Manager typically manages through subordinate managers and professionals in larger groups of moderate complexity. Provides input to strategic decisions that affect the functional area of responsibility. May give input into developing the budget. Cap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. Working as an Internal Communications Manager typically requires 3+ years of managerial experience.
